Understanding Ideal Home Temperatures

During the day, when you’re active, 68-72°F (20-22°C) is a comfortable range for most people. This temperature strikes a good balance. It keeps you from feeling too hot or too cold. It also helps keep your HVAC system from overworking.

At night, many people prefer a slightly cooler room for sleeping. Research suggests that 60-67°F (15-19°C) can promote better sleep. This cooler temperature can also lead to energy savings. It’s a win-win situation for comfort and efficiency.

Winter vs. Summer Settings

In winter, aim for 68-70°F (20-21°C) while you’re home. This keeps you cozy without excessive heating costs. When you leave or go to bed, dropping it to 60-65°F (15-18°C) can make a difference. This is a smart way to conserve energy.

Summer offers a similar approach. While home, 72-75°F (22-24°C) is often comfortable with air conditioning. When you’re out, raising the temperature to 78-80°F (26-27°C) can significantly reduce cooling costs. It’s about finding that sweet spot for efficiency.

The Impact of Extreme Temperatures on Your Home

Keeping your home at consistent, moderate temperatures is vital. Extreme heat or cold can cause real problems. It can affect your home’s structure and your belongings. This is where understanding temperature’s role becomes critical for property protection.

Winter Woes: Freezing and Bursting

In freezing temperatures, pipes are at risk. If they freeze, they can burst, leading to extensive water damage. This is why maintaining a minimum temperature, even when away, is important. A simple thermostat setting can prevent a costly disaster. It’s a key part of preventative home maintenance.

Wood in your home also reacts to temperature. Extreme cold can cause it to contract. This can lead to gaps and drafts. In severe cases, it might affect the integrity of structural elements. It’s always wise to seek professional damage restoration guidance if you suspect issues.

Summer Struggles: Heat and Humidity

Excessive heat can warp wood floors and furniture. It can also put a strain on your air conditioning system. Running it constantly at full blast is not always the most efficient solution. It can lead to higher energy bills and premature wear.

Humidity is another concern in warmer months. High humidity, especially when combined with warm temperatures, creates a breeding ground for mold. Mold can cause serious health risks and damage your home’s surfaces. Controlling indoor humidity is as important as controlling temperature.

What is the ideal temperature for sleeping?

Many experts recommend a cooler room for sleep, typically between 60-67°F (15-19°C). This temperature range can help promote deeper, more restful sleep by allowing your body’s core temperature to drop naturally.

Can extreme cold damage my home even if pipes don’t burst?

Yes, extreme cold can cause wood to contract, leading to gaps and drafts. In severe cases, it can affect the integrity of structural components. It can also cause condensation issues that may lead to mold if not addressed.

How does humidity affect my home’s temperature?

High humidity makes warm air feel hotter and cold air feel colder. It also creates an environment conducive to mold growth, which can cause health problems and damage building materials. Controlling humidity is key to comfort and safety.

Should I turn off my HVAC system completely when I go on vacation?

It’s generally not recommended to turn your HVAC system off completely, especially in extreme weather. Setting it to an energy-saving temperature (lower in winter, higher in summer) is better. This prevents pipes from freezing or excessive heat buildup, and allows for quicker return to comfort.
